Independent councillors, who claimed Sidmouth’s district council seats in a major upset for the Conservatives last May, are meeting with residents this month.
East Devon Alliance (EDA) members will report on the current and future state of East Devon, at Knowle, on Saturday, April 23, 11am to 4.15pm.
The guest speaker will be Bob Spencer, the independent candidate for Devon and Cornwall’s police and crime commissioner election, being held in May.
The EDA, which has organised the event with support from neighbouring counties, will look at the ‘democratic deficit’ in proposals to devolve power to the South West.
Entry is free, but places should be reserved at conference@eastdevonalliance.org.uk
Sidmouth’s representatives in the EDA are Dawn Manley, Marianne Rixson and Cathy Gardner. They signed the same ‘independents’ charter as Matt Booth, David Barratt and John Dyson.
